CHAPTER 43
What We Dread Most
For some time, Claudia and the gang stayed in London and did nothing. It was over a week before Tonks came to visit. She knocked on Claudia’s door and Claudia opened it and smiled.
“What a surprise! Where have you been?” Claudia asked. Tonks walked in and looked at Claudia strangely.
“You look funny.” Tonks said as she peered at Claudia, who laughed.
“Nice to see you too! What makes you say that?” She asked trying to clear a place on the chairs for her to sit. Tonks sat and conjured a cup of tea for her and a cup of coffee for Claudia.
“You look…happy.” Claudia stopped rushing about and realized that she indeed was being entirely too happy. She had forgotten that no one else knew of her and Severus or the memory that proved his innocence. She turned to her friend and smiled.
“I have come to accept what is. I can’t change it.” Claudia said. Which was true, she thought. She can not change a single thing that did happen, was happening or going to happen.
“Molly is having everyone over tonight. You lot fancy a home cooked meal?” Tonks said, somewhat more relaxed.
‘Oh yeah…sounds good. Say…how is Remus doing?” She asked.
“Really stressed out. Apparently, old Wormtail showed his face again. Claming to know of a plan to hurt Harry. I don’t know. Most of the order won’t listen to him and Remus still insists that it is possible he is telling the truth. That man…’ Tonks said as she shook her head.
“That man is a good man Tonks. You’re lucky to have him.” Claudia said sadly. Tonks nodded and they sat and caught up with each others lives for the rest of the afternoon.
*****
When the gang was at Molly and Arthur’s house, they always expected great things. Claudia loved to see the different people come and go. Chester loved being surrounded by magic. The rest of them joined forces with Fred and George, trying to cause as much mayhem as possible.
At that particular moment, the guys were trapping garden gnomes in little boxes that looked like muggle rocket ships. They shoved them in two at a time and magically sealed the door. Then, Fred and George tied a firecracker to the box and they had lift off. There were over a dozen lift offs from the garden that were cheered on by almost everyone.
Claudia laughed as she and Molly chatted away in the kitchen. Tonks had disappeared, and they had a pretty good idea as to where she was. Remus had stopped by a few moments ago.
“Has she told you yet?” Molly asked her. Claudia smiled.
“Yes. She told me. I think it is wonderful. Two people so good deserve each other.” Claudia said as she helped set the table.
“You deserve someone too Claudia.” Molly said knowingly. Claudia felt her guilt flush her face. She did have someone. It’s just that they all thought he was a murderer. The only people who knew of his innocence could not tell the others about it. After all, he wasn’t really innocent, was he? He admitted to killing Dumbledore. It was only that Dumbledore made him do it. Claudia shook her head.
“I’m sorry dear. I didn’t mean to bring up painful memories.” Molly said putting her arms around Claudia’s shoulders. Claudia smiled and nodded her thanks.
They heard a commotion from outside and Molly went to the window to see what it was. Claudia followed behind her and she saw a red haired man she had never seen before walking to the door and by Molly’s reaction, she assumed this to be the long lost Weasley son. Percy Weasley.
Molly was deaf to anything except the young man entering the house and she rushed to him with her arms wide. But Claudia was watching another commotion. An owl, brown and boring looking, was swooping the grounds and headed for the house with a letter in it’s beak. Claudia tried to interrupt Molly to tell her, but Molly was fussing over her son.
“-so thin! Come and I will make you something to eat. Can you stay-” The boy shook his head. Claudia realized he looked stretched and thin. His hair was in perfect condition and his robes immaculate. But his eyes…they were deep set and sorrowful.
“No mother. I need to-” The brown owl came flying in through a window and settled itself in front of Molly. Molly looked as if she would faint. Claudia went over to her and put her arm around her, also knowing that this could not be good news. Where was Arthur? She thought. The guys all came into the house and stood staring at the scene. Molly was staring at an owl holding a letter. Her long estranged son standing stock still, void of emotion on his face and Claudia looking helpless.
“Molly…the letter. It has your name on it.” Claudia nudged her. Molly stood, pale as a ghost and shook her head. Tears were already forming in her eyes and spilling onto her cheeks. Claudia reached for the letter as Percy began to speak.
“Mother, I am here to tell you what that letter says. I had hoped to beat it here, had I not been held up outside,” he shot an arrogant look at his brothers. “I could have.” Claudia felt the icy cold hand of dread touch her chest. She unfolded the letter and handed it to Molly, who pushed it away. Claudia knew what Molly was thinking. Unfortunately, she also knew that she was probably right.
“I can’t.” She whispered, swaying on her feet.
“Read it Claudia.” One of the twins said to her. Claudia blinked back the knowing tears and pulled Molly into a chair. She began to read.
To Mr. And Mrs. Weasley.
Your son, Ronald Weasley was admitted today to St. Mungos Hospital for Magical Maladies and Injuries. He is under the care of Healer Bjorn, who states that the young Mr. Weasley’s condition is precarious at best. Your presence is requested as soon as possible to discuss further treatment.
Yours,
H. Featherstone, St. Mungo’s Admittance Dept.
Claudia actually swayed on her feet. Everyone was silent for a moment, but all of a sudden, loud, angry voices filled the house. It was the Weasley boys, Fred, George and Bill who were already in a shouting match with Percy, who was standing alone.
“Why you?”
“Where’s dad?”
“I came to-”
“No one wants you here!”
“You don’t know anything you-”
“You’re lucky mum is here-”
“What can you do to me? I work for the Minister of magic himself!”
Everyone was watching this exchange as Claudia held onto Molly. Molly pulled on her arm and whispered.
“Make them stop…please. I need to find Arthur.” Claudia nodded but was afraid to step in. For all of Fred and Georges antics, she knew they wouldn’t think twice before hexing her. Just so they could finish what they had started with their brother. But Claudia was saved. Antonio, Bones and Rod restrained the three Weasley brothers and walked them outside. Trying all the while to calm them as they shouted obscenities to their brother.
Nick took hold of Percy’s shoulders and lead him to the couch to sit. Percy seemed to crumple under the kindness Nick was showing him and he bowed his head in silent sobs. Tonks returned at that moment looking wild eyed and Remus was in her wake.
“What happened?” She asked. She and Remus surveyed the scene and Tonks gasped.
“Not Arthur?” She said to Claudia with tears in her eyes. Claudia shook her head and handed Tonks and Remus the note. Remus read it very quickly and cursed. He walked outside and apparated immediately.
The next owl flew straight at Molly and landed in her lap. With shaking hands, she untied the letter and opened it. She nodded to the letter as if it were talking to her and she hugged it to her chest and bowed her head. Claudia held Tonks’s hand and they supported each other. Everyone was silently crying and Molly stood.
“It’s from Arthur. He’s already there and I have to go too. He says I must hurry.” Molly went to the fireplace and grabbed a handful of sparkly powder and through it in.
“Wait, I’m coming with you Molly.” Tonks said. Molly shook her head.
“Percy dear? Could you come with me?” Molly pleaded to her son. He stood and nodded. Molly called into the fire, “St. Mungo’s!” and vanished. Percy did the same. They were left in the Burrow with the other Weasley boys and Tonks. Nick went outside to the guys and Claudia and Tonks cried openly for they knew, or felt rather, that this was the moment they had all been dreading. They were both also thinking about Harry. They were sure that whatever injuries Ron had sustained, they were brought on by the adventures with Harry and Hermione. She prayed that Harry and Hermione were alright. Especially Harry.
